Karen R. Tardugno, 71, of Lawrence, passed away on July 10th, 2016 at the Mary Immaculate Nursing Home in Lawrence.

Karen was born, raised and educated in Lawrence. She attended Lawrence Schools, graduating from Lawrence High School in 1961. Karen worked as a manager with the I.R.S. for 32 years. She greatly enjoyed the water, a championship diver in her younger years and more recently enjoying water aerobics. She was an avid reader, enjoyed spending time at the beach and was a devoted member of St. Monica's Church in Methuen. She most enjoyed her family, sleepovers with her beloved grandchildren and will be remembered for being full of life. She will be dearly missed by all that knew her.

Karen is predeceased by the love of her life, Edward Batson and her brother Frank O'Connor and her parents Frank and Edna (Gallagher) O'Connor. She leaves her three sons, Daniel Tardugno of Everett, MA, Barry and his wife Sherilyn of Methuen, MA and Jay Tardugno of Methuen, MA; two sisters, Linda and her husband Ron D'Arcangelo of Haverhill and Gail and her husband Stephen Turner of Haverhill; four grandchildren, Julia, Stephanie, Brooke and Alexandra; her former husband, Daniel Tardugno and many dear friends.
